Changes:
netdiag (0.7-7.1) unstable; urgency=low
.
* Don't set DESTDIR when building strobe, avoids strobe trying to read
services file from build directory, a potential security hole, and lets it
read /usr/lib/netdiag/strobe.services. Also disable reading of
strobe.services from current directory. Closes: #206905
* Fix FTBFS with gcc 4.0, patch from Andreas Jochens. Closes: #287749
* Disable "call home" code in netwatch. Closes: #317259
* List all the programs in the package description. Closes: #221950
* Make trafshow support (not complain about) systems with raw wifi
interfaces by adding ARPHRD_IEEE80211 to the list of families that
are passed through unprocessed. Closes: #296526
